"But North Dakota officials told The Bismarck Tribune that they cannot pass those [RIAA prelitigation] messages along because they cannot conclusively match misbehaving students to the IP numbers. The university only keeps computer logs for 30 days, according to Dorette Kerian, its director of information technology, and the alleged copyright infractions took place more than a month ago."
